The following can teach you the A to Z's of cooking.When storing your herbs and spices, they should be kept in a cool, dark spot. They will not taste as fresh if they are exposed to light or warmth. Generally speaking, spices that have been ground will keep their flavor for about one year. Spices that are not ground can keep their flavors for 3 to 5 years. If you store them the right way, they will be fresher.Always keep your spices away from light in a cool place. If the spices become too hot, or moist from humidity, it can shorten their shelf life. Too much light exposure also does this. When spices are stored in an adequately dark and cool area, they tend to retain their taste and shelf life for greater periods of time. When you know how to cook vegetables in the least amount of time possible, you will enjoy better tasting and nutritious vegetables.Store your apples correctly so you can use them to cook during the winter months. Dry warm air will cause them to rot, so make sure they are stored in a loose plastic bag in the fridge or in a cool basement. Make sure you watch them, though, because if even one is rotting, it can cause the whole lot to spoil.By doing this, you will find that you will have fresh fruit for a much longer time.
